An efficient tool for screening for maladaptive family functioning in adolescent drug abusers: the Problem Oriented
D A Santisteban1, M Tejeda, C Dominicis
1Center for Family Studies, Department of Psychiatry and Behavioral Sciences, University of Miami School of Medicine, FL 33136, USA.
The Problem Oriented Screening Instrument for Teenagers (POSIT) family screen effectively assesses maladaptive family functioning in adolescents with behavioral issues. This tool aids in identifying families needing intervention for adolescent drug abuse and behavioral problems.
Area of Science:
- Psychology
- Child and Adolescent Psychiatry
- Family Studies
Background:
- Maladaptive family functioning is linked to adolescent drug abuse and delinquent behaviors.
- Effective family interventions exist for treating family dysfunctions.
- Accurate assessment of family functioning is crucial for targeted treatment.
Purpose of the Study:
- To evaluate the Problem Oriented Screening Instrument for Teenagers (POSIT) family domain for assessing family functioning in clinic-referred youths.
- To determine the utility of the POSIT family screen with adolescents exhibiting behavior problems, including drug use.
Main Methods:
- The study involved 135 Hispanic and African-American youths referred for severe behavior problems.
- The Problem Oriented Screening Instrument for Teenagers (POSIT) family functioning screen was administered.
- Confirmatory factor analysis and criterion validity were used to assess the screen's utility.
Main Results:
- Findings support the usefulness of the 11-item POSIT family functioning screen.
- The POSIT Family screen demonstrated criterion validity and accurate family classification.
- Adolescent-reported gender and race/ethnicity differences in family functioning align with broader measures.
Conclusions:
- The POSIT family functioning screen is a valuable tool for assessing family dynamics in at-risk youth.
- The screen's validity is supported by its ability to classify families and its factor structure.
- The POSIT screen captures relevant family functioning differences across demographic groups.
